Department of Marine Transportation
Welcome to the Marine Transportation Department. Our department offers a Bachelor
of Science in Marine Transportation, the largest degree program on the Cal Maritime
campus. This is a program that can lead to an exciting and rewarding career in the
U.S. merchant marine and related industries. Our job placement has been very close
to 100% upon graduation even in the severe economic downturn of recent years.
Because of its well-known quality and popularity among prospective students, and the
limited number of candidate slots, the California State University has declared the
MT Degree an impacted program. This means that additional acceptance criteria may
be required of the applicant over and above what is normally expected of most CSU
students.
